A detailed Size Guide is provided within the pattern.
Fit & Silhouette: This sweater features a relaxed, slightly oversized, and boxy silhouette, making it wonderfully cozy and effortlessly comfortable. It’s the perfect choice for a casual, laid-back style and was thoughtfully designed to feel comfortable while maintaining a stylish and polished look. The sweater has approx. 8”-10” (20.32-25.4 cm) of built-in positive-ease at the bust and is worked straight, with the bust circumference remaining the same down to the hips, so there is no bust or waist shaping (making it great unisex).
The sleeves are tapered for a more natural fit. Neck shaping is worked to result in a naturally scooped neckline, ensuring the sweater fits and lays properly when worn. The silhouette is slightly cropped, resting right at or above the hips, but may be adjusted according to pattern instructions for a longer length if desired.

Yarn: Medium/Worsted-Weight (Category 4)
Needles: U.S. Size 8 (5 mm)
Yarn Yardage Required (approximates per size): XS: 900-910 yds; S: 915-920 yds; M: 940-945 yds; L: 960-965yds ; XL: 990-995 yds; 2XL: 1010-1115 yds; 3XL: 1050-1055 yds; 4XL: 1080-1085 yds; 5XL: 1110-1115 yds.
